Ruger LCRx is a double-action revolver chambered for .357 Magnum cartridges, based on the LCR platform but enhanced with an external hammer allowing single-action operation. It is designed as a compact, lightweight revolver suitable for concealed carry and versatile use.
The design is built on a monolithic frame made from 400-series stainless steel, providing high strength and corrosion resistance while keeping weight low. The revolver operates in a double-action mechanism (DA), with the external hammer enabling precise single-action firing when desired.
The fire control system uses a patented friction-reducing cam, delivering a smooth trigger pull with no increase in resistance throughout the stroke (non-stacking). A polymer fire control housing keeps internal components properly aligned, reduces overall weight, and helps mitigate recoil.
The cold hammer-forged barrel features a 1:16" RH twist rate, optimized for .357 Magnum cartridges. A replaceable pinned ramp front sight and adjustable black blade rear sight provide a precise and configurable sighting system. The cylinder is made of high-strength stainless steel with a PVD finish and is deeply fluted to reduce weight. Ergonomics are enhanced by a Hogue® Tamer™ Monogrip®, which significantly reduces perceived recoil and improves control.
In terms of dimensions, the Ruger LCRx features a barrel length of 3" (76 mm), an overall length of 191 mm, a cylinder capacity of 5 rounds, and a weight of approximately 603 g, making it a lightweight and flexible revolver with both double-action and single-action capability.
